What is a good opening statement for a presentation?
Tell your audience to imagine something. A good opener – “Imagine being thirsty all the time, but never having anything to drink.” “Almost instantly, the imagination open makes your audience a part of your presentation,” Bergells said.

What is an interactive presentation?
An interactive presentation is a presentation you can interact with using navigation, hyperlinks, and hotspots, etc. So when you are presenting you can click on some content and something will happen such as a popup box appearing or you can jump to a specific slide.

Should you use jokes in your presentation?
Like a good conversation starter or icebreaker question, a joke can warm up your listeners’ brains and prepare them to receive your message. In fact, many of the best one-liners work a little like social glue.
How do you write a funny introduction for a presentation?
Keep in mind the following when attempting to deliver a funny introduction: Know your audience: Make sure your audience gets the context of the joke (if it’s an inside joke among the members you’re speaking to, that’s even better!).
